How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Winthrop?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Winthrop Luxury Studio Apartments | $2,496 | $1,595 | $5,504 |
| Winthrop Luxury 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,736 | $1,175 | $7,506 |
| Winthrop Luxury 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,431 | $920 | $10,000+ |
| Winthrop Luxury 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,713 | $1,120 | $10,000+ |
| Winthrop Luxury 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,961 | $870 | $5,600 |
| Winthrop 5 Bedroom Apartments | $5,624 | $4,000 | $7,995 |
